From stalker to murderer, Marly and Martinus are yet another victims

The two victims of the double murder in Geistingen, Belgium, are 35-year-old Marly from Best and her 40-year-old cousin Martinus from Eindhoven. He actually slept with her as a ‘guardian angel’, because Marly was attacked by her ex. It is not the first time that someone from our province has been killed by a stalker. This has happened in recent years.

Linda van der Giesen
The murder of 28-year-old Linda van der Giesen from Zevenbergen caused a lot of indignation. On August 10, 2015, she was hit by her ex in the parking lot of the TweeSteden Hospital in Waalwijk, who then shot her.

It later turned out that the police had known for some time that that ex, John F., was threatening her. He was also known to be in possession of a firearm. But nothing was done with reports of threats and stalking. The police eventually went deep into the dust. John F. received ten years in prison and TBS with compulsory treatment.

Juliette Bouhof
Juliette was only 17 years old when she was murdered in October 2014 by her ex-boyfriend Koen B.. He squeezed her throat shut in a parking lot in the center of Eindhoven.

In the weeks leading up to the murder, he threatened Juliette dozens of times. He also broke into her parents’ house. It even got to the point that B. was briefly arrested. When he was later released, he was given a contact and restraining order. That couldn’t prevent Juliette’s death in the end. B. was sentenced to eleven years in prison.

Saga Backman
The Saga, originally from Sweden, was met on September 10, 2013 at her house on Leonardus van Veghelstraat in Den Bosch by her ex, 24-year-old Sander V.. In the firebreak behind the house, he killed her with at least eight stab wounds. .

Prior to the murder, it was already clear that the relationship between Saga and Sander V. was problematic. Saga ended the relationship, but V. couldn’t stand it. A month before her death, the student filed a police report after receiving threatening text messages. Nothing was done with the report. V. eventually had to go to prison for 20 years.

Laura Korsman
It also went completely wrong with Laura Korsman (24), when she broke off her relationship with 32-year-old Zamir M in 2018 after a holiday. After the break, he stalked her for weeks. Laura made a report to the police and was given an alarm button in case of an emergency.

According to local residents, she no longer dared to walk the streets at night in the weeks before her death. That fear turned out to be justified. In July 2018 she was found dead in her student residence in Utrecht. She died from multiple stabbings. M. was sentenced to 15 years in prison and tbs with compulsory treatment.

Police can’t do much
The common denominator in these stories seems to be the role of the police. In practice, however, it turns out to be difficult to do anything against reports of stalking. Often there is little evidence, or simply not enough reason to detain someone.

The most powerful means that the police often have is an area and contact ban. However, it appears from the above that this is not always sufficient.
